Job description

This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for an IT Data Integration & DevOps Analyst based in the United States. This role offers the opportunity to become a key technical specialist responsible for enterprise data integration and DevOps across a Microsoft-based technology ecosystem. You will design and optimize data pipelines, integrations, APIs, and transformation processes that support critical business operations and decision-making. The position combines hands-on data engineering with DevOps, automation, deployment, and operational reliability. You will help ensure data remains accurate, secure, accessible, and scalable for reporting, analytics, automation, and emerging AI initiatives. Working closely with technical teams, business stakeholders, and IT leadership, you will translate organizational needs into dependable technology solutions. This is a high-impact opportunity for a technically strong professional who enjoys solving complex integration challenges and improving systems continuously. The role is remote-first, offers meaningful flexibility, and provides the chance to contribute to a mission-driven organization.

Accountabilities
  • Design, develop, maintain, and optimize enterprise data integrations, ETL/ELT processes, APIs, data flows, and pipelines across Microsoft technologies, including Azure Synapse, Data Factory, Dataverse, and Dynamics 365.
  • Ensure enterprise data is accurate, consistent, secure, available, and reliable across operational and analytical environments.
  • Develop data models, transformation processes, and structures that support reporting, business intelligence, analytics, machine learning, and AI-enabled capabilities.
  • Monitor and improve data quality through profiling, reconciliation, validation, quality controls, governance, and stewardship practices.
  • Support data security, compliance, and governance initiatives while ensuring technology solutions align with organizational and regulatory requirements.
  • Build, maintain, and optimize CI/CD pipelines, deployment automation, environment configurations, and release management processes using DevOps best practices.
  • Support reliable deployments across development, testing, and production environments while monitoring system performance and resolving integration, data, and deployment issues.
  • Partner with business stakeholders, technical teams, and IT leadership to align data solutions and platform capabilities with business objectives and reporting needs.
  • Create and maintain comprehensive technical documentation and continuously identify opportunities to improve reliability, scalability, automation, and operational efficiency.
  • Stay current with emerging technologies, tools, and best practices through ongoing professional development.
Requirements
  • 5+ years of experience in data management, systems integration, data engineering, DevOps, or a related technical discipline, preferably within Microsoft-based environments.
  • Hands-on expertise with Azure Synapse Analytics, Azure Data Factory, Dataverse, Dynamics 365, Azure DevOps, and related Microsoft technologies.
  • Strong proficiency in SQL, data modeling, database design, data transformation, and enterprise data integration.
  • Demonstrated experience developing and supporting ETL/ELT pipelines, APIs, and large-scale data solutions.
  • Practical knowledge of CI/CD pipelines, release management, automation, and DevOps methodologies.
  • Experience with scripting and automation using tools such as PowerShell and Python.
  • Familiarity with Power BI, enterprise reporting architectures, data governance, and data quality practices.
  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ving abilities, with a solution-oriented approach to complex technical challenges.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ems, Computer Science, Data Engineering, or a related discipline is required; an advanced degree is preferred.
  • Ability to work independently while contributing effectively within cross-functional teams and managing competing priorities.
  • Authorization to work in the United States is required; employment visa sponsorship is not available.
Benefits
  • Salary: $105,000–$110,000 per year.
  • Work model: Remote-first culture with flexibility and trust; onsite work may be required as needed.
  • Schedule: 35-hour work week.
  • Healthcare: Health insurance with significant employer contribution, plus dental and vision coverage.
  • Insurance: Life insurance included.
  • Retirement: 403(b) retirement plan with a 10% employer contribution after one year.
  • Parental leave: 16 weeks of parental leave after one year.
  • Flexible spending: Healthcare and dependent care FSA options.
  • Time off: Generous PTO, including holidays, vacation, and sick leave.
  • Professional growth: Professional development opportunities designed to support continued learning, career advancement, and long-term growth.
  • Work environment: Mission-driven, inclusive culture focused on employee well-being, engagement, and professional development.
  • Travel: Minimal travel, as needed.
